# Artifact Signing — Cartwheel Load Suite

Hey plugin folks! Any load-test plugin you publish for the Cartwheel checkout-flow harness has to be signed, or the runner will refuse to load it. Sign your bundle with `cartwheel-sign` after building, then push to the plugin registry. To verify official Cartwheel artifacts, use the public key below.

signing key of tajef-yagef = bky3_HHT

Team,

Today's disaster-recovery drill covered restoring the snapshot-testing pipeline for Lanternfield's component library. We rebuilt the baseline snapshots from the archived render farm in the Okervale region and confirmed all 312 components matched within tolerance. Future maintainers: if the snapshot store is ever lost, regenerate from a tagged release, never from main, or you'll bake in unreviewed visual diffs. To unlock the archived baseline bundle, use the recovery phrase recorded below.

vault phrase of yaguf-hahaf = druath-holix

## RateSentry — parity checker runbook

Scope: hotel rate-parity checks across partner channels for the Almont portfolio. Scans run every 20 minutes; mismatches over 2% page on-call. If scans stall, restart the fetcher pool first — it's almost always a stuck crawler session. Do not raise concurrency past the partner cap; we've been throttled before. Alerts route to #rate-sentry. For reference at the sync, current service configuration is listed below.

service settings:
[holath]
host = holath.novacio.corp
user = holath_svc
database = holath_prod

## Data Stores — Fleet Fuel-Usage Report

The Haulwick fuel report aggregates pump transactions and odometer snapshots from every depot nightly. Raw feeds land in the ingest bucket, get normalized by the `fuelgrind` job, and are written to the reporting database that the dashboard reads. Retention is 24 months; older rows roll into monthly summaries. If figures look stale, check the ingest job before blaming the database. The reporting database is reached via the connection string below.

database URL for bahop-yagep: mssql://sildor_svc:35ha7jz@db-fb6d.nelvrodyn.example:5432/casath